Stock Securities
Equities or shares in corporations, representing a fraction of ownership in the company; these can provide dividends and potential appreciation in value to its holders.
Long-Term Investment
Investments in securities or other assets that are intended to be held for several years or more.
Cash Dividends
Payments made by a corporation to its shareholders as a distribution of profits, typically in cash form, reflecting the company's profitability.
Cost Method
An accounting method used for investments, where the investment is recorded at its acquisition cost and adjustments are made for dividends received and changes in fair value are not recorded.
